    Though these wheels might not be BBS, the wheels that I had on my car which were BBS look to be the same size and look to have the same offset in the back as this car, again it's hard to tell with the picture, but it gives an idea on the possible wheel size. Though the tires were the same size front and back 225 50 R 16, the back wheels were offset and required spacers in order to fit on the car.

    The wheels in question are in fact 16" BBS 3-piece light weight racing wheels which were a dealer option in 77.
